Hockinson Members Join '10 Days of Prayer'

By Marty Jackson, May 01, 2017

The Hockinson Heights Church in Brush Prairie, Wash., participated in "10 Days of Prayer" March 5–14, coming together each evening lifting their voices up in praise, confession, request and thanksgiving along with singing. Their emphasis in this time in prayer was for unity in the church family, forgiving spirit in the church, reaching out as a witness for Jesus and seeing souls come to the Lord.

More than 100 people attended the Sabbath morning worship on March 11 during the 10 Days of Prayer. The entire service was spent celebrating the baptism of Delaney Henderson, a girl in the church family who is a fourth-grader at Meadow Glade Adventist Elementary School in Battle Ground, Wash.

The Hockinson Heights Church wrapped up their special season of prayer with an agape feast and communion service on Friday, March 31 — including cross-shaped communion bread.

Image

A high day of Hockinson Height's 10 Days of Prayer was the baptism of Delaney Henderson (pictured here with her parents, Jason and Katrina, and sister, Daphne).

Image

The Hockinson Church serves its communion bread in the shape of the cross.

The Gleaner is a gathering place with news and inspiration for Seventh-day Adventist members and friends throughout the northwestern United States. It is an important communication channel for the North Pacific Union Conference — the regional church support headquarters for Adventist ministry throughout Alaska, Idaho, Montana, Oregon and Washington. The original printed Gleaner was first published in 1906, and has since expanded to a full magazine with a monthly circulation of more than 40,000. Through its extended online and social media presence, the Gleaner also provides valuable content and connections for interested individuals around the world.
